MAKE errors when trying to compile in Ubuntu 9.10

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Greetings! I am trying to compile ELKS from the archive elks-0.1.3.tar.gz and I am experiencing an error during make that I have never seen before. I am using bin86 0.16.17 on a pretty much stock installation of Ubuntu 9.10.

This is just a small snippet of an error that is repeated many times when I run make to 'make dep'.

printf: 1: $[0x000103-1]: expected numeric value
printf: 1: $[0x000103-1]: expected numeric value
printf: 1: $[0x000103-1]: expected numeric value
boot/setup.S:588: error: macro names must be identifiers
make[2]: *** [boot/setup.s] Error 1
make[2]: Leaving directory `/usr/src/elks/arch/i86'
make[1]: *** [Image] Error 2
make[1]: Leaving directory `/usr/src/elks'
make: *** [elks] Error 2

Does anyone have any suggestions?
